Human Resource Director Cover LetterA cover letter is a summary of work, written by an applicant, describing about his capabilities for the job at hand. It carries a short description about an individual's significant experience and skills directly pointing out at his USP. The recruiter determines, from reading the cover letter, whether the applicant is worth giving a chance or not. The cover letter cannot substitute your resume and hence while writing it, you should maintain a marked difference between the two. Cover Letter Sample (for Experienced candidate)
402- Blackwood St. Washington, DC 20019 (202) 362-0192 trent.howard@example.com 10th January, '14
To, Subject- Application for the post of HR Director Dear Mr. Wordsworth, I am applying for the post of HR Director at your office. I came to know about this post from an ad posted on www.hrpositions.com on January 8, '14. I have read the ad and I am most confident that I meet all the principle requirements, in terms of experience and skills, for this job. Going by the requirements mentioned in the ad, I think I am suitable for this post, given my rich experience in the field of human resource management. I have a good experience of six years in this field. During this time, I have been with two separate organizations, starting at the post of HR executive, and climbing up the ladder to the post of HR manager at my present job. I am currently employed with Morgan Financial Solutions, where I am heading the HR department with a team of ten HR executives. During my tenure here, I have been successful at increasing the employee retention ratio from 66% to 80% during the last financial year. I specialize in employee motivation and retention schemes, and can confidently say that I will meet the required standards at your organization. At my first job at SDC Corporation, in New York, I handled application processing and interviews of the prospective employees. This will be my third job and I am looking forward to this specific opportunity, as I want to take on greater challenges of working in a big organization like yours. I am sure that my skills and experience will mutually benefit us in this endeavor. All the details about my professional history and education have been provided in my resume, which I am enclosing here along with this cover letter. Your office can contact me anytime on my above mentioned telephone number. Yours Sincerely,
(Signature) Enclosures: |
